Summary: Support for those transitioning from homelessness


The East County Transitional Living Center (ECTLC) provides transitional housing, emergency housing, job skills development, opportunities to earn a GED, case management and linkage to other resources which provide a hand up to individuals and families, enabling them to secure permanent housing and become productive members of our community.

We will donate $750 to ECTLC to purchase the items that are most needed for those they serve, including toiletries and food. Club members will help raise money and donate supplies.
